FPGA实现dht22温湿度数据采集解决方案

版权申诉
5星 · 超过95%的资源 2 下载量 105 浏览量 更新于2024-12-11 收藏 331KB ZIP 举报
资源摘要信息:"FPGA温度采集系统" 在现代信息技术领域中,现场可编程门阵列(FPGA)的应用日益广泛,其中一个重要的应用场景就是温度采集系统。本次讨论的FPGA温度采集系统,特别关注的是通过DHT22传感器进行温湿度的采集。 DHT22是一款含有已校准数字信号输出的温湿度复合传感器。它应用专用的数字模块采集技术和温湿度测量技术,确保产品具有高可靠性和卓越的长期稳定性。DHT22可以检测到的温度范围为-40℃至+80℃,精度为±0.5℃;湿度范围为0-99.9%,精度为±3%RH。这些特性使其成为用于环境监测的理想选择。 FPGA(Field-Programmable Gate Array)是一种可以通过编程来配置的集成电路。FPGA的设计通常包含可编程逻辑单元和可编程互连。它们的特点是可以在实验室或生产现场通过特定的硬件描述语言进行编程,而不需要像传统ASIC那样制造一个全新的芯片。 在本资源中,FPGA被用于温度采集系统,这意味着FPGA会被编程以从DHT22传感器读取数据,处理这些数据,并且可能通过某种通信接口将处理后的数据输出到其他系统或进行显示。FPGA的高度可编程性和并行处理能力,使得它非常适合于实时数据采集和处理的场合。 Xilinx是全球领先的FPGA、SoC及3DIC解决方案提供商,提供从小型的Spartan系列到高性能的Virtex系列的广泛FPGA产品。Xilinx产品的应用覆盖通信、消费、汽车、工业、航空航天和防御等众多市场。XL6系列是Xilinx公司推出的产品之一,虽然本资源中没有具体提及到XL6,但是从文件标题中可以看出,该项目可能涉及到使用Xilinx的某个特定FPGA芯片进行设计。 从文件名列表来看,"dth22"可能是存储该项目相关代码、配置文件或文档的名称。这可能包括用于实现与DHT22传感器通信的FPGA配置文件、代码以及可能的调试和测试脚本。 总结来说,本资源是关于如何利用FPGA技术结合DHT22传感器来构建一个温湿度采集系统。这种系统适用于需要精确监控环境温湿度的场景,比如气候监测、工业自动化、智能农业等领域。通过使用FPGA,可以实现快速、实时的数据采集和处理,并且由于FPGA的灵活性,这样的系统还可以容易地进行功能升级和调整以适应不同的应用场景。Xilinx提供的FPGA产品为开发者提供了强大的硬件平台,而DHT22传感器则是采集数据的关键元件。